This rustic stew brings together fresh littleneck clams, smoky Spanish-style chorizo, fennel, and dry white wine for a bold yet balanced seafood dish. The clams steam open in the aromatic broth, which is infused with garlic, onion, herbs, and just enough heat. It’s hearty, quick to prepare, and ideal for casual gatherings or a luxurious weeknight meal.

Bacon-Wrapped Venison Loin with Wild Berry Gastrique
In this dish, venison loin—a lean and tender cut—is wrapped in smoky bacon, seared, and roasted to medium-rare. It’s then paired with a wild berry gastrique, a French-style sauce made with vinegar and fruit reduction. The result is a gourmet plate that’s sweet, savory, sharp, and totally unforgettable.

Sumac-Roasted Chicken Thighs with Herbed Couscous
This dish showcases chicken thighs roasted with sumac, a lemony, berry-like spice that adds depth and brightness. They’re roasted until crispy, juicy, and deeply flavorful. Served alongside herbed couscous studded with parsley, mint, and scallions, it’s a complete, vibrant meal that’s as easy to prepare as it is impressive to serve.
